Principal Finance Projects Officer

Job Description

Purpose/ Mission 
Analyses Partners financials to support cost control of Partners; (ii) supervises budget and forecasts updated analysis to provide inputs for Management review & validation; (iii) performs financial analysis to support commercial Evaluation of new fields and development projects.
 
Roles/Responsibilities 
  • Monitor Partners’ compliance with Financial Regulation and Commercial Agreements
  • Identify data to be collected from Partners’ counterparts to ensure compliance to Financial Regulation
  • Liaise with Corporate Strategy to provide Financial Inputs/ Analysis regarding Commercial Agreements compliance (e.g. IRR target vs Performance)
  • Review financial reports consolidation and ensure it meets with regulatory obligations
  • Supervise budget and forecast update analysis to provide inputs for Management review & validation
  • Identify Partners’ Budget and Forecast and hypothesis to be collected
  • Perform complex analysis of cash calls accuracy and follow-up the payment
  • Monitor and report on Performance focusing on main points of attention based on history and gap analysis
  • Review Partners’ explanation. If needed liaise with Partners counterparts to investigates pending issues
  • Plan meetings and engagement reviews with partners
  • Perform complex financial analysis to support commercial Evaluation of new fields and development projects
  • Analysis complex financing options for new fields and development projects
  • Provide expertise to Juniors on evaluation tools for new fields and development projects
  • Develop productive relationship with Partners’ Finance Counterpart
  • Provide inputs for Budget preparation and ensure cost monitoring of assigned budget lines
  • Provide inputs for Finance Projects Budget to person in charge of the entity
  • Track performance of Finance Projects budget lines and monitor cost (provide detailed explanations for cost gaps and variances)
  • Supervise Finance Projects Officers and ensure quality and timely delivery of their assignments
  • Act as mentor of junior officer and recommend training needs to person in charge of the entity
